MÜLLER leader-mounted vibrators in combination with proven variable moment control are<br />

ideal for driving and extracting steel sections such as pipes, sheet piles and beams and for use<br />

in foundation work such as the construction of compacted gravel or sand piles etc.<br />

They are slim enough to drive and extract small single piles and to work in tight conditions.<br />

Resonance-free starting and stopping protects both the surrounding area and the carrier from<br />

damaging vibrations and emissions.<br />
